Nw.Js: ≪Webview≫ Does Not Appear How To Get It To Show?


Crossplatform desktop apps aren't a new concept; frameworks like Mono and Qt have provided a way to develop desktop apps that run across all three of the major. Application Description: I am using chrome driver to drive my NW.js application.I am trying to automate my application which is a standalone Desktop based and.

Display external web content in an isolated frame and process. Use the webview tag to embed 'guest' content such as web pages in your Electron app. The guest.

js provide a customized ChromeDriver for automated testing NW.js based apps. You can use it with tools like selenium. Getting started. The following workflow. When I picked up Electron a few days ago to port my nw.js app to it I saw advice to use webviews instead of iframes simply because they were better. Now the.

Why I prefer NW.js over Electron? 2018 comparison Great post. I've been using nwjs for many years now and it is definitely a much more robust framework with.

js. Like NW.js Electron provides a platform to write desktop applications with web technologies. Both platforms enable developers to utilize HTML JavaScript. Use the webview tag to actively load live content from the web over the network and embed it in your Chrome App. Your app can control the appearance of the.

Please notice that the following comparison data may not match with the latest releases of Neutralinojs NW.js and Electron. This benchmark was done in 2018.

There are 2 builds for each platform normal build and SDK build. Normal build doesn't have devtools only SDK build does. lt can be opened by pressing F12 .

Native Node modules built when running npm install are not compatible with NW.js ABI. To use them you have to rebuild it from source code with nwgyp. See.

Sets the chrome handler. static void setWebContentsDebuggingEnabledboolean enabled. Enables debugging of web contents HTML / CSS / JavaScript loaded into.

I am not able to access node/nw apis inside an iframe. Trying to load a local html page There are other approaches you can do with iframes see the docs.

Use the webview tag to actively load live content from the web over the network and embed it in your Chrome App. Your app can control the appearance of.

Please do not overwrite the default display:flex; CSS property When this attribute is present the guest page in webview will have node integration and.

In NW.js frames matching ALL of the following criterias will be a node frame: issue where Roger said he should check to see if Node works in a webview.

WebView objects allow you to display web content as part of your activity layout but lack some Gets a HitTestResult based on the current cursor node.

Then I use a webview in my index.html to navigate to my Express default route that maybe Node should work which is why he put in a issue to check it.

Electron Build cross platform desktop apps with JavaScript HTML and CSS. Node.js A platform built on Chrome's JavaScript runtime for easily building.

generatornodewebkit Yeoman generator for nwjs applications. Javascript and even automate your testing sessions using Selenium Webdriver and Jasmine.

Use the webview tag to embed 'guest' content such as web pages in your The webview tag is essentially a custom element using shadow DOM to wrap an.

There was nothing like Babel to smooth over the rough edges The actual duplication is done in the Node.js runtime not the V8 runtime inside of the.

You can write native apps in HTML and JavaScript with NW.js. that are no longer working can be fixed by replacing nodewebkit with nwjsgeneral e.g.

Use the webview tag to embed 'guest' content such as web pages in your app. Different from the iframe the webview runs in a separate process than.

Our team has identified these highly used Chrome. If you use these APIs in your existing Chrome App you can find out more about these webview tag.

The protractor is an endtoend test framework for Angular and AngularJS applications. on Angular technology are on a rise and so to automate these.

Electron's webview tag is based on Chromium's webview which is undergoing dramatic architectural changes. This impacts the stability of webviews.

webview.showDevToolsshow [container]; webview.inspectElementAtx y app's embedder page this is the app page that will display the guest content.

json file or in version 0.13 and above through the Chrome Apps manifest file. 5. Kiosk mode is enabled upstream by Chromium. If you would like.

Now you can access DOM from VM context of Node. In other words the following code should work now. Previously it just crashed: var vm require.

Use the webview tag to embed 'guest' content such as web pages in your Subsequent attempts to modify the value will fail with a DOM exception.

. Update Node.js to [v7.9.0]https://nodejs.org/en/blog/release/v7.9.0/ Fix: in webview [#4780]https://github.com/nwjs/nw.js/issues/4780 Fix:.

Inspecting the element shows webview in the html code but it does not bother loading the desired url. How do I get it to display the target.

You could use those function right now or pass them to. jsdoc and vscode: Documenting a function passed as an argument www.py4u.net discuss.

The Electron.js Meteor Proton Native etc. We can observe that NW.js gives programmers more freedom to work. While comparing all of them NW.

Need to check Node.js within webview. rogerwang opened this issue on Apr 26 2016 23 comments Access Node.js / NW.js APIs. In NW.js frames.

0.50.3 / 01122021. Update Chromium to 87.0.4280.141; Update to Node.js v15.5.1; Fix: Program doesn't fully quit when a webview's devtools.

Iam trying to Automate my application which is a standalone application build using NW.JS technologies. and based on chromium embedded fr.

description: Use the code webview/code tag to actively load live content from the web over the network and embed it in your packaged app.

This document describes additional changes to WebView that you should you can enable remote debugging through Chrome on your desktop by.

Even if an explicit size has been declared the webview tag is not sized Please do not overwrite the default display:flex; CSS property.

I'm just getting started with Electron with prior experience with nodewebkit nw.js.Currently there is no way to access DOM elements of.

Instead you need to use the webview tag in your document to render third party or maybe your own websites in an electron application.

August 8 2018; Author Why NW.js and not Electron or a Chrome App I prefer NW.js because it feels more like I'm working on a web page.

Electron document. webview srchttps://electron.atom.io/ styleborder: 1px dotted red; addEventListenerdomready updateVisibilityState.

more Clarification on @Xan Answer: you need to listen to the dialog event from the webview Please read the comments in the code to.

Application Description: I am using chrome driver to drive my NW.js application.I am trying to automate my application which is a.

Learn how to use Selenium Javascript for automated testing. UI testing of an application using Selenium WebDriver and JavaScript:.

In this post I will give some objective reasons why I prefer working with NW.js formerly nodewebkit over the other guy: Electron.

App.manifest in a try/catch and then reading the JSON from node. webdriver2.35.1/lib/selenium/webdriver/common/driver.rb:213:in.

However most users do NOT need to build either NW.js nor Electron. You can display PDF files inside iframe webview or just by.

Utility node.js library for Chrome webview traversal and manipulation. For example you have NW.js app with webview tag within.

I solved the security error but the page not show yet. I have tried this sample: package.json. { name : Test App version.

currentWindow.webContents.ondomready {. electron.webContents.fromIdwebview.getWebContentsId.onwillnavigate e url {

webview iFrameNWJS docsElectron docs function contentload { // The following will be injected in the webview.

Machine with node setup with npm installed; seleniumwebdriver package.


More Solutions

Solution

Welcome to our solution center! We are dedicated to providing effective solutions for all visitors.